Nknowledge graph theory books quora

It depends on what you want to learn in artificial intelligence. Graph theory notes vadim lozin institute of mathematics university of warwick 1 introduction a graph g v. People from all walks of life welcome, including hackers, hobbyists, professionals, and academics. This page contains list of freely available ebooks, online textbooks and tutorials in. Well written with context for nonmathematicians willing to do basic calculations for proofs. Im familiar with the basics including depth first and breadth first search, and have written a few specialized algorithms of my own. Learning python from this book will take you from the basics to an intermediate level of knowledge. Connected a graph is connected if there is a path from any vertex to any other vertex. Fortunately, for our purposes, we will be able to get underway with just a brief discussion of some of the most central concepts.

Knowledge graphs kgs can be used to provide a unified, homogeneous view of heterogeneous data, which then can be queried and analyzed. But to me, the most comprehensive and advanced text on graph theory is graph theory and applications by johnathan gross and jay yellen. Bestselling authors jonathan gross and jay yellen assembled an outstanding team of experts to contribute overviews of more than 50 of the most significant topics in graph theory including those related to algorithmic and optimization approach. Where to find python books for beginners and experts. This is a list of graph theory topics, by wikipedia page. For an undergrad who knows what a proof is, bollobass modern graph theory is not too thick, not too expensive and contains a lot of interesting stuff. To my knowledge, fourier analysis has been used in some learningtheory.

Very good introduction to graph theory, intuitive, not very mathematically heavy, easy to understand. In the analysis of the reliability of electronic circuits or communications networks there arises the problem of finding the number. The world of graph technology has changed and is still changing, so were rebooting our graph databases for beginners series to reflect whats new in the world of graph tech while also helping newcomers catch up to speed with the graph paradigm. A graph consists of a set of points nodes or vertices and the pairwise links between them arcs or lines. In this paper, we explore the use of kgs to analyze the. Notes on graph theory thursday 10th january, 2019, 1.

What are some of the best books on graph theory, particularly directed towards an upper division undergraduate student who has taken most the standard undergraduate courses. If you want to learn general topics like search then knowledge in graph theory and algorithms would give you a good headstart check out the graph theory part in this book. Understand how basic graph theory can be applied to optimization problems such as routing in communication networks. An introduction to graph theory shariefuddin pirzada universities press, hyderabad india, 2012 isbn. Have learned how to read and understand the basic mathematics related to graph theory. Tree set theory need not be a tree in the graphtheory sense, because there may not be a unique path between two vertices tree descriptive set theory euler tour technique. A couple of books that were starting points for me were the emperors new mind. This document was uploaded by user and they confirmed that they have the permission to share it. In the graph representation of ratings, the common ratings form what we call a hammock.

Diestel is excellent and has a free version available online. These books are made freely available by their respective authors and publishers. As a research area, graph theory is still relatively young, but it is maturing rapidly with many deep results having been discovered over the last couple of decades. There is a notion of undirected graphs, in which the edges are symme. The crossreferences in the text and in the margins are active links. A circuit starting and ending at vertex a is shown below. The 7page book graph of this type provides an example of a graph with no harmonious labeling. Graph theory 121 circuit a circuit is a path that begins and ends at the same vertex.

We share and discuss any content that computer scientists find interesting. Graph theory with applications to engineering and computer. Jul 27, 2017 this question was originally answered on quora by alexey kurakin. This question was originally answered on quora by alexey kurakin. Graph theory is a very popular area of discrete mathematics with not only numerous theoretical developments, but also countless applications to practical problems. It has at least one line joining a set of two vertices with no vertex connecting itself. This article is contributed by vishwesh shrimali in association with team geeksforgeeks.

I have rewritten chapter 12 on graph minors to take account of recent developments. In sociological applications, the nodes are typically individuals, roles, or organizations, and the links are social relationships such as kinship, friendship, communication, or authority. Find the top 100 most popular items in amazon books best sellers. Quora invited talk15, stanford computer systems colloquium ee38015 invited talk, norcal db. On the subject of graphs, clrs was a bit more introductory and had about 4 solid chapters on it. It is not the easiest book around, but it runs deep and has a nice unifying theme of studying how. More features index, links in the text, searchability are included with the ebook editions linked to at the bottom of this page.

Mar 09, 2015 this is the first article in the graph theory online classes. N2 the project on knowledge graph theory was begun in 1982. I would include in addition basic results in algebraic graph theory, say kirchhoffs theorem, i would expand the chapter on algorithms, but the book is very good anyway. It turns out that epistemology is neglected somewhat in our tradition because of the emphasis on ontology. Reinhard diestel graph theory electronic edition 2000 c springerverlag new york 1997, 2000 this is an electronic version of the second 2000 edition of the above springer book, from their series graduate texts in mathematics, vol. Regular graphs a regular graph is one in which every vertex has the. To all my readers and friends, you can safely skip the first two paragraphs. To what extent is advanced mathematics neededuseful in a. Check our section of free ebooks and guides on graph theory now.

Im looking to study graph algorithms on my own soon. This textbook provides a solid background in the basic topics of graph theory, and is intended for an advanced undergraduate or beginning graduate course in graph theory. The problems in combinatorics and graph theory are a very easy to easy for the most part, where wests problems can sometimes be a test in patience and may not be the best for someone who has no experience. I highly recommend graph theory by body and murty if you are looking for something a little more in depth. There are lots of branches even in graph theory but these two books give an over view of the major ones. In recent years, graph theory has established itself as an important mathematical tool in a wide variety of subjects, ranging from operational research and chemistry to genetics and linguistics, and from electrical engineering and geography to sociology and architecture. Rationalization we have two principal methods to convert graph concepts from integer to fractional. Barioli used it to mean a graph composed of a number of arbitrary subgraphs having two vertices in common. Graph theory deals with specific types of problems, as well as with problems of a general nature. That being said, it doesnt include a lot of application related graph algorithms, such as dijkstras algorithm. It is a graph consisting of triangles sharing a common edge.

What are some good books for selfstudying graph theory. What are some good books on the theory of knowledge. Graph theory 3 a graph is a diagram of points and lines connected to the points. I really like van lint and wilsons book, but if you are aiming at graph theory, i do not think its the best place to start. Discover our top picks plus a few honorable mentions for books, videos and resources on graph theory and graph algorithms, from beginner to advanced. Discover our top picks plus a few honorable mentions for books, videos and resources on graph theory and graph algorithms, from. Thus, we can say that the activity of topological graph theory in japan. A list of recommended books for competitive programming. Now understand why one should learn graph theory and matrices. At the initial stage, the goal was to use graphs to represent knowledge in the form of an expert system. The concept of graphs in graph theory stands up on some basic terms such as point, line, vertex, edge, degree of vertices, properties of graphs, etc. I would particularly agree with the recommendation of west. Amazon product graph we are building an authoritative knowledge graph for every product in the world.

Lecture notes on graph theory budapest university of. Part of the problem is that the characteristics of knowledge, for instance its perdurance, have been attributed to being. A great book if you are trying to get into the graph theory as a beginner, and not too mathematically sophisticated. The intention of this article is, to teach you guys how a matrix concept is used to represent a graph, and how a graph theory is used in realtime to represent a social networking site like facebook. Im learning graph theory as part of a combinatorics course, and would like to. There are proofs of a lot of the results, but not of everything. What introductory book on graph theory would you recommend. The book includes number of quasiindependent topics.

One type of such specific problems is the connectivity of graphs, and the study of the structure of a graph based on its connectivity cf. Graph theory i graph theory glossary of graph theory list of graph theory topics 1factorization 2factor theorem aanderaakarprosenberg conjecture acyclic coloring adjacency algebra adjacency matrix adjacentvertexdistinguishingtotal coloring albertson conjecture algebraic connectivity algebraic graph theory alpha centrality apollonian. I covered this in two weeks and have no advanced degree in mathematics. If you want to learn graph algorithms along with the theory, then i would suggest going first with clrs and then bondys graph theory book. One of the main reasons for this phenomenon is the applicability of graph theory in other disciplines such as physics, chemistry, psychology, sociology, and theoretical computer science. Palmer embedded enumeration exactly four color conjecture g contains g is connected given graph graph g graph theory graphical hamiltonian graph harary homeomorphic incident induced subgraph integer intersection graph isomorphic labeled graph let g line graph. Berges fractional graph theory is based on his lectures delivered at the indian statistical institute twenty years ago. Fractional graph theory applied mathematics and statistics. Bestselling authors jonathan gross and jay yellen assembled an outstanding team of experts to contribute overviews of more than 50 of the most significant topics in graph theoryincluding those related to algorithmic and optimization approach. Here are some of my favorite popular physics books. Again, everything is discussed at an elementary level, but such that in the end students indeed have the feeling that they.

The chapter links below will let you view the main text of the book. Graph theory is the mathematical study of connections between things. Many local books, skips difficult to digest concepts and make easy to read books but to get everything you have to follow this book. This is the first article in the graph theory online classes. Its hard not to recommend the dover books when their price is in impulse buy territory. Graph theory experienced a tremendous growth in the 20th century. The handbook of graph theory is the most comprehensive singlesource guide to graph theory ever published. An advanced course graduate texts in mathematics 1st corrected ed. How to learn mathematics for machine learning quora. If you find this book tough, that means you have to correct your concepts by talking to knowledgeable people.

Graph editor, a fantasic tool to create and visualize graphs. Existing algorithms we have already seen that the graph theory approach to recommender systems is better than the conventional approach. The best python books for all skill levels stack abuse. Free graph theory books download ebooks online textbooks. Triangular books form one of the key building blocks of line perfect graphs the term bookgraph has been employed for other uses. Ive designed these notes for students that dont have a lot of previous experience in math, so i spend some time explaining certain things in more detail than is typical. A second type, which might be called a triangular book, is the complete tripartite graph k 1,1,p. Ive got like 10 of them and the 5 or so ive read so far are pretty good. See glossary of graph theory terms for basic terminology examples and types of graphs.

All ebooks are offered here at a 50% discount off the springer price. Im learning graph theory as part of a combinatorics course, and would like to look deeper into it on my own. Graph theory by reinhard diestel, introductory graph theory by gary chartrand, handbook of graphs and networks. Shown below, we see it consists of an inner and an outer cycle connected in kind of a twisted way.

Berge includes a treatment of the fractional matching number and the fractional edge chromatic number. Introduction to graph theory dover books on mathematics. For what its worth, ive found that miquelrius ruled notebooks and miquelrius graph notebooks are perfect for. Part22 practice problems on isomorphism in graph theory. To really understand the working of c, you must read this book. Part9 havel hakimi theorem graph theory in hindi example algorithm graph theory proof statement duration. There are lots of terrific graph theory books now, most of which have been mentioned by the other posters so far. It will show you how to write your own spell checker programs using graph. An effort has been made to present the various topics in the theory of graphs in a logical order, to indicate the historical background, and to clarify the exposition by including figures to illustrat. Two books you need to read if you want to get into. This is formalized through the notion of nodes any kind of entity and edges relationships between nodes. Graph theory lecture notes pennsylvania state university. Go from zero understanding to a solid grasp of the basics in just a few weeks. One of the usages of graph theory is to give a uni.

421 350 1609 162 1217 1554 1564 459 587 152 1065 4 444 23 146 1544 1154 4 767 126 609 294 402 1116 383 1103 118 505 759 1594 839 576 1457 1172 925 52 849 249 462 375 906 1455 1475 752